Abstract

The media play an important role in providing investigative reports, discussions, social background, political analysis, and news that show the realities of society. One of the most important means of human communication in the world is the press. A free press is important because if the media are able to report events truthfully, important information may be withheld and voters will remain in the dark. Likewise, if the media is not allowed to facilitate open and free discussion, then the opinions and concerns of ordinary people will not be heard. It is for this interest that Indian scholars pay attention to strong practices in the field of journalism. Mainly, they are doing their best for the Arab press across India. It is this leading personality. Sheikh Al-Sayyid Muhammad Wahid Rashid Al-Nadawi, Sheikh Dr. Mohiuddin Al-Alawi, and Sheikh Dr. Saeed Al-Rahman Al-Azami, who works in public broadcasting and translates several books from English to Arabic, and they have a prominent role in the field of modern Arab-Indian journalism.
